The job of Print Production Specialist is done for the purpose/s of serving as receptionist for the department. helping walk-in customers and taking calls; providing support to the duplicating process with specific responsibilities for completing high volume reproduction requests; cutting paper stock; and finishing jobs by binding, stapling, wrapping, folding, perforating.

Essential Functions:
  • Duplicates printed materials using a variety of processes (e.g. digital color copying, collating, automated folding, paper cutting, drilling, tabbing, stapling, perforating and scoring, binding, etc.) for the purpose of producing print orders in accordance with specifications and assisting the Supervisor with whatever is needed.
  • Inspects copied jobs for the purpose of completing jobs within requested specifications, quality standards, and quantity requirements.
  • Maintains inventory of paper and bindery supplies (e.g. stock materials, inspects deliveries, etc.) for the purpose of providing adequate quantities of required materials for timely completion of job functions.
  • Performs minor repairs and routine maintenance as assigned for the purpose of maintaining bindery machines and equipment in good working condition.
  • Prepares completed jobs (e.g. binding, collating, shrink-wrapping, packing, processing for postal service, etc.) for the purpose of finishing the printed product to the specifications of the customer and preparing for delivery.
  • Prints a wide variety of forms, catalogs, brochures, documents, wide format posters and latex banners (e.g. multicolor reports, announcements, graduation programs, forms, letterhead, fliers, pamphlets, booklets, etc.) for the purpose of providing materials needed by school personnel for instruction, conferences, special events, public relations, and/or meetings.
  • Processes and invoices all print orders via online Print Shop Pro ordering/email/phone for the purpose of ensuring jobs are completed in a timely manner and charged to appropriate accounts and adhering to established administrative practices.
  • Processes job administrative information (e.g. job ticket and charges, collects payments, purchase orders, etc.) for the purpose of ensuring jobs are charged to appropriate accounts and adhering to established administrative practices.
  • Reproduces a variety of forms and documents (e.g. announcements, letterhead, fliers, pamphlets, etc.) for the purpose of providing materials required by school personnel for instruction, conferences, special events, and meetings.
  • Responds to inquiries (e.g. teachers, students, district office staff, postal personnel, vendors, etc.) for the purpose of providing assistance, information and/or direction.
  • Supports other department staff for the purpose of maintaining continuity of print shop operations.
  • Operate and maintain knowledge of Print Shop Pro, Adobe Acrobat, Microsoft Word, printing equipment, and production processes.
